Bir Badhni village is located in the Nihal Singhwala Tehsil of the Moga district in the Punjab.
According to Census 2011 information, the location code or village code of Bir Badhni village is 142037.
Bir Badhni has a total population of 1083 people, out of which the male population is 585 while the female population is 498. The literacy rate of Bir Badhni village is 64.91%, out of which 67.01% males and 62.45% females are literate. There are about 208 houses in Bir Badhni village.

Population of Bir Badhni
The population is distributed between Literate and Illiterate as follows:
Particulars | Male | Female | Total |
---|---|---|---|
Literate Population | 392 | 311 | 703 |
Illiterate Population | 193 | 187 | 380 |
Total Population | 585 | 498 | 1083 |
Connectivity of Bir Badhni
Type | Status |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
